Namco Bandai Announces "Ninostarter", A Ni No Kuni Kickstarter

Posted on Thursday, July 19 @ 15:10:14 Eastern by

Namco Bandai has announced Ninostarter, an initiative exclusive to North America that will give bonus items to customers who pre-order the Ni No Kuni: Wrath of the White Witch - Wizard's Edition.

The Wizard's Edition, announced in late June, is available for pre-order exclusively at Club Namco and combines the title with a Wizard's Companion, a plush Drippy doll, and exclusive "golden drongo" and "golden mite" DLC familiars.

But that's only the beginning if fans are able to complete various Ninostarter goals, the first of which is reaching a certain number of pre-orders for the Wizard's Edition. At the time of this writing, this is already 35% complete, but fans will need to hurry since they will stop taking pre-orders for the Wizard's Edition on August 31.

Ni No Kuni releases for PS3 on January 22, 2013. You can read GR's preview for the title here.
